Citation
This Order is the Infrastructure Protection (Designation of Special Developments) Order 2018.
Definitions
In this Order, unless the context otherwise requires —“floor area” has the meaning given by rule 2 of the Planning (Development) Rules 2008 (G.N. No. S 113/2008);“Master Plan” has the meaning given by section 6 of the Planning Act 1998.

Designation of special developments
Every new development which satisfies the following conditions is designated as a special development under section 34(1)(b) of the Act:
a provisional permission or a written permission is granted under the Planning Act 1998 on or after 1 January 2020 for the development; (b)the provisional permission or the written permission authorises a floor area of at least 100,000 square metres in the development for either or both of the following uses:
commercial;
hotel;
the development is to be constructed within an area described in the Master Plan as —
“Changi”;
“Downtown Core”;
“Jurong East”;
“Marina East”;
“Marina South”;
“Museum”;
“Orchard”;
“Rochor”;
“Singapore River”;
“Southern Islands”;
“Straits View”; or
“Tanglin”.
